Inside the Obsidian note-taking software, the Templater plugin presents highly effective automation capabilities. One key side of this performance entails the flexibility to dynamically populate templates with knowledge drawn from current notes. This may embrace transferring values from fields just like the title, tags, or customized properties outlined inside YAML frontmatter. As an illustration, a template may routinely insert the title of the present notice into a brand new notice created from that template, or it may replicate a selected set of tags. This dynamic knowledge inhabitants streamlines workflows and ensures consistency throughout notes.
